Responsibilities & Context:

1. Structural Design & Analysis

  • Perform detailed design and analysis of RCC and steel members including beams, slabs, columns, shear walls, braces, trusses, and connections.

  • Develop and review structural designs, drawings, and calculations in compliance with BNBC, ACI, ASCE, UBC, IS, AISC, and other relevant international codes and standards.

  • Independently complete structural design drafts using software such as ETABS, AutoCAD, SAFE, STAAD Pro, SAP2000, and RAM Connection.

  • Conduct linear, nonlinear, response spectrum, and time-history analyses when required.

  • Check for torsional irregularities, lateral stability, and story drift to ensure structural integrity.

  • Ensure all designs meet safety regulations, quality standards, and regulatory compliance.

2. Detail Engineering Assessment (DEA)

  • Review and verify as-built drawings through on-site measurements to identify discrepancies.

  • Detect non-conformities such as load path discontinuities, under-reinforced members, overstressed zones, and inadequate bracing.

  • Develop DEA models using ETABS/STAAD to assess performance under gravity, seismic, and wind loads.

  • Prepare comprehensive DEA reports with appropriate recommendations — including retrofitting, load reduction, or change of occupancy.

  • Ensure all drawings and documentation reflect DEA findings and recommendations.

3. Documentation & Reporting

  • Maintain design calculation sheets, technical reports, and drawing logs systematically.

  • Prepare and review Bill of Quantities (BOQ) and coordinate with site management teams.

  • Communicate effectively with clients, consultants, and project stakeholders to ensure design clarity and compliance.
